ProblemTicketID cannot = TicketID of a ticket that is already associated with a ProblemTicketID; that is, an incident ticket already associated with a problem ticket cannot become a problem ticket. How to Configure Datto (AutoTask) PSA - RocketCyber xml - Autotask Web Service API integration with C# - Stack Overflow Thanks for your feedback. This entity enables you to increase inventory counts associated with the InventoryProducts entity. GitHub - KelvinTegelaar/AutotaskAPI: Autotask 2020.2 REST API Is there a proper earth ground point in this switch box? Want to talk about it? This entity manages the tags associated with tickets in Autotask. This entity contains the attachments for the SalesOrders entity. Some users wanted a benchmark of the new API. /*Create an API account in Autotask - Partner Docs All fields are read-only. Making statements based on opinion; back them up with references or personal experience. This entity represents company (account)categories in Autotask. This entity takes on the UDFs that hold the site setup information for the Company represented by companyID. This entity's purpose is to describe a location associated with an Autotask Quote that defines address information for a shipToLocationID and/or billToLocationID. window.open(uri); Need troubleshooting help? This entity is only used by multi-currency databases. [CDATA[*/ This entity describes list items added to a check list on an Autotask ticket or task. It determines a customer's total taxes on billing items. NOTE When opened from the Ticket Time Entry dialog box or page, you can select the Internal Only check box. I changed some values just in case they are sensitive. This check box only appears for notes and time entries on problem tickets associated with one or more incidents. On ticket grids, you can select the Add Note to Selected Tickets option from the bulk menu. When querying, a small number of entities contain fields that you cannot query. } This entity contains the attachments for the ConfigurationItems entity. The Add New Attachments section is always collapsed. This entity describes an Autotask Company. If Ticket.AccountID is updated then Ticket.AccountPhysicalLocation must have AccountID = Ticket.AccountID. Thanks for your feedback. You can only create it; you cannot query or update it. Although you can query this entity, it contains one or more fields that are not queryable. To view attachments uploaded by other users, Can view time entry internal notes, internal notes, and internal attachments (on Ticket Detail and CRM Detail screens) or Can view time entry internal notes, internal notes, and internal attachments (on Task Detail screens) If cleared (default setting), all Autotask resources, Outsourcing partners, and customers with access to the item in the Client Portal can view the note. This entity describes an Autotask Contact. The value you select will be set as the status of the parent entity when the dialog box or page is saved. function SendLinkByMail(href) { A Contact is an individual associated with a Company. Any unsaved changes in those areas will be kept. /*Webhooks (REST API). Access deactivation for version 1.5 began in Q1 2022 and will enter its concluding phases in October 2022. We recommend that you create a new resource (Autotask user account) for the integration, so that it is separate from other user accounts. Notes published to All Autotask Users are visible to customers. Either click the template or click. PDF Integrating Autotask Service Desk Ticketing with the Cisco OnPlus Portal The Autotask REST API presents selected Autotask resources as programming objects that allow the client to perform actions on them. rev2023.3.3.43278. Integration vendors NOTE Not all entities use UDFs.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. The fields that do appear show the following differences: A Keep Current option is available and is the default. It describes whether a Product on the Price List uses the internal currency or an external currency, and if it is external, lets you set the price in that currency. This entity describes an Autotask Ticket. Tickets where Type = Service Request cannot be associated with a ProblemTicket ID. This entity represents the daily availability, hours goal, and travel for a resource. The Action Type specifies the type of activity scheduled by the to-do or associated with the note and the actionType View controls where the Note or To-do appears in the user interface. This check box will only appear if the ticket to which the note or time entry is being added is a problem ticket with at least one incident. 2. This entity's purpose is to describe a cost associated with an Autotask contract. This entity describes a transaction where a specified quantity of an InventoryProducts or an InventoryStockedItems entity is transferred from the items current InventoryLocation to a different InventoryLocation. This entity contains the attachments for the ConfigurationItemNotes entity. Do not confuse it with Currency local term selection, which is not available when using Multi-currency. A place where magic is studied and practiced? Have an idea for a new feature? Changes made to the Contract by using the ContractServiceAdjustment entity affect only the quantity of units. It shows the Task Number or Ticket Number, Task Title or Ticket Title, and Company fields, plus the quick copy icons. A Department is an association the application can use to manage resources, especially when assigning project tasks. This entity describes an Autotask Task. The following table describes the standard Autotask field objects for this entity. This object describes notes created by an Autotask user and associated to a Project entity. This entity describes a ticket category applied to tickets in Autotask to specify features and fields that appear on the ticket detail. The impersonated resource must have permission to act as configured in the other sections on the Edit Security Level page. They are also not exposed in the API or LiveReports. Create Ticket Note. 5. In Picklist, an inactive TicketCategory displays in italic text. This check box is enabled when the Internal check box is selected. When you enable the Organizational Structure feature in Autotask, this object describes an Autotask Resource association with an organizational structure pairing of OrganizationalLevel1 and OrganizationalLevel2 (OrganizationalLevelAssociation entity). This entity contains the records for the Deleted Ticket Activity journal located in the Autotaskapplication at >Admin > Features and Settings > Projects & Tasks >Deleted Ticket Activity Log. This entity represents associations between asset categories and documents in Autotask. Three read only fields, MonitorID, MonitorTypeID, and RMMAlertID are currently available for use by the Autotask RMM integration only. /*]]>*/Want to tell us more? If the ticket category was configured to display them, additional ticket fields appear in this section on time entries and notes. If a ticket is created or updated with a sub-issue type that is excluded from the associated contract, the ticket's ContractID will be updated to that of the exclusion contract, if it exists. Ticket.AccountID cannot be changed if the ticket has an associated and posted TimeEntry, TicketCost, or Expense. This entity surfaces the Autotaskversion number. [CDATA[*/ Have an idea for a new feature? Checklists are an optional feature on the ticket page that display numbered items to be completed in order to finish work on a ticket. On create(), Priority must be an active priority. If you have not clicked the Get current Status link, it will be the date and time you opened the page. Head on over to our Community Forum! Other fields related to change request will accept values when Change Management is not enabled, but that data will not be available through the UI. DocumentConfigurationItemCategoryAssociations. This entity describes the Resource and Role through the Queue association. Button bar Header Task Status or Ticket Status General Quick Notification (Notify via "To") Quick Ticket Edits (tickets only) Add New Attachments Attachments The Notification panel Adding a note to selected tickets For additional information, refer to. Field is cleared when ticket comes out of Waiting Customer status and is recalculated every time ticket goes back into Waiting Customer status. IMPORTANT Fields that are not visible cannot be validated. Once you have connected Powershell to Autotask (see my previous post for a howto), you can query, create and update everything that the API allows.In this post I will show you how to create a new ticket, but the method is the . It has code to get popular entities like accounts, tickets, contacts etc. This article provides a general technical overview and index of the resources (entities)that you can access via the AutotaskRESTAPI. Open the Kaseya Helpdesk. Such ticket categories are hidden everywhere you select a ticket category when you create or edit a ticket; they are only used when tickets are created via the API. Refer to Web Services APIsecurity settings. This entity's purpose is to describe a resource assigned to a ticket but not as the primary resource. This entity's purpose is to describe a serial number associated with an Inventory Item. A subreddit for users of Autotask Professional Services Automation tool. Most of the values were taken from an existing ticket. This entity describes one or more Autotask Assets (previously known as Configuration Items) assigned to a Ticket beyond the primary asset(ticket.configurationItemID). I have taken the Resource location "15" from the below page on autotask because while creating the api user I have selected the location as "Headquarters". This entity describes an Autotask project Phase. It outlines the steps that must be performed to complete the ticket or task. Mass ticket creation : r/Autotask - reddit For more information on granular ticket security, refer to the Online Help topic: Update() is allowed on a Ticket with an inactive attribute value if that value is not being changed. } ConfigurationItemSslSubjectAlternativeName. [CDATA[*/ For child collection access URLs and specific entity names, refer to the individual articles linked in the List of Entities section of this article. var uri = 'https://docs.google.com/forms/d/e/1FAIpQLSdw1y-_z7_O1tSWNFkiDliribqAz5IrqAiJJ6u2KsbEvICTqw/viewform?usp=pp_url&entry.876121135=' + document.location.href; Set up the Autotask trigger, and make magic happen automatically in Microsoft Excel. The function of this entity is to describe the tax rate for a specific billing item. Where does this (supposedly) Gibson quote come from? You cannot use the API to create items that contain Rich Text, but you can add Rich Text later via a supported method. This entity describes time and completion data related to service level events tracked for a service level agreement associated with a ticket. Provide feedback for the Documentation team. This entity describes an Autotask Inventory location, that is, a physical or virtual place where your company stores or assigns inventory items. This data will not change during update operations. Thanks for your feedback. To use a speed code, enter it in the field. IMPORTANT Although you can query all resources, some objects contain fields that you cannot query. If the Quick Ticket Edits section remains collapsed, you can save the note or time entry without completing required fields. Gettings 721 tickets based on a title filter: "Title eq hello!" If more than one person is added, +# is added to the first name. 1. For information about the currently-available entities and fields, consult the individual descriptions in the section of this article. By rejecting non-essential cookies, Reddit may still use certain cookies to ensure the proper functionality of our platform. The DomainRegistrars entity contains WHOISdetails for Domain assets. If setting equals 'Never' then the API will not require the QueueID value. When you use the APIto update this field, the RESTAPIwill return the text-only version of its content. Visit the Ideas forum! This entity describes an Autotask Department. This entity's purpose is to describe a template that defines the content and appearance of an Autotask Invoice. Head on over to our Community Forum! You cannot use the API to create items that contain Rich Text, but you can add Rich Text later via a supported method. The InventoryProducts entity is the container where you define inventory location, minimum and maximum stocking levels, and can see the summary of the product (Available, Reserved, etc.). This resource describes key business details for the Autotask Company 0, the Autotask user's company account. You can create additional mailboxes, but you won't be able to activate them. LastActivityPersonType values indicating whether the initiator of the last activity was a resource or a contact. How to handle a hobby that makes income in US. The function of this entity is to describe the associations between Change Request tickets and both Incidents and Problems. Change request tickets are part of the Autotask Change Management feature set. To make calls to the entities of the AutotaskRESTAPI, you will need to use their resource access URLs or child collection access URLs. You can select a different note type from the drop-down list. This entity contains the attachments for the ProjectNotes entity. This entity's purpose is to describe a Country as defined in the Autotask CRM module. /*]]>*/Want to tell us more? Available in the UI only when the installed module is enabled. If selected, the text entered into the Summary Notes or Description field will be added to the end of the Resolution field of the ticket. Step 1: Creating an API User and Getting API Keys from Autotask (REST API) Why are we doing this? The change request approval process is part of the Autotask Change Management feature set. This entity contains attachments for the Tasks entity. Enter your API credentials and then click Connect. A billing item may or may not be included in an invoice and billed to the customer. We're using Power Apps to capture information and then Flow passes it to Autotask, i can pull information using GET but unable to create anything. [CDATA[*/ This entity contains notes for Knowledgebase articles in Autotask. Attempting to edit this field on a ticket with a different ticket category will result in the supplied value being ignored. This entity describes an Autotask Contract Rate. Any entities or attachments that the account creates will be attributed to "APIUser." var uri = 'https://docs.google.com/forms/d/e/1FAIpQLSdw1y-_z7_O1tSWNFkiDliribqAz5IrqAiJJ6u2KsbEvICTqw/viewform?usp=pp_url&entry.876121135=' + document.location.href;